From August 3-6, close to 20 Milwaukee (or Milwaukee-adjacent) bands and solo artists will make the 100-mile trek north on US 41—or I-43, if they want to take the scenic route—to partake in the fifth annual Mile Of Music festival in downtown Appleton. Despite the distance, Milwaukee acts will account for 35 of the event’s 872 shows that will be taking place over the course of the four-day, 226-act, 68-venue event.

Monday, Mile Of Music posted its daily schedules. For those planning to head up for Mile 5, here’s a day-by-day guide of where and when to see Milwaukee musicians perform during this year’s Mile Of Music.
